



Product Overview
The Bently Nevada 330104-00-09-05-11-05 proximity probe is a high-precision sensing solution from the 3300 XL series, engineered for continuous, non-contact measurement of shaft vibration and displacement. Designed to support advanced condition monitoring systems, it plays a critical role in protecting rotating machinery and improving operational reliability.
With its refined mechanical structure and optimized cable configuration, this model ensures stable signal output and long-term performance. It is an excellent choice for applications where accuracy, durability, and system uptime are essential.
Technical Specifications
| Parameter | Specification |
|---|
| Model | 330104-00-09-05-11-05 |
| Series | 3300 XL |
| Probe Diameter | 8 mm |
| Unthreaded Length | 0 mm |
| Case Length | 90 mm |
| Total Cable Length | 0.5 m |
| Connector Type | Miniature coaxial ClickLoc with protector |
| Cable Type | FluidLoc cable |
| Probe Tip Material | PPS (Polyphenylene sulfide) |
| Probe Case Material | Stainless steel (AISI 303/304) |
| Operating Temperature | -40°C to +85°C |
| Dimensions | Probe body 90 mm + cable 0.5 m |
| Weight | Approx. 0.30 kg |
Application Fields
This proximity probe is widely used in industrial environments where precision monitoring is vital to equipment safety and performance:
-
Steam and gas turbine systems
-
Compressor vibration monitoring
-
Pumps and electric motors
-
Oil & gas processing equipment
-
Power generation facilities
It is especially suitable for fluid-film bearing machinery, where accurate shaft displacement measurement is required to ensure stable operation.
Core Advantages
The 330104-00-09-05-11-05 is designed to deliver both durability and measurement consistency. Its stainless-steel housing provides strong resistance to corrosion and mechanical stress, while the PPS probe tip enhances insulation and thermal stability.
The inclusion of FluidLoc cable technology improves mechanical robustness and reduces signal interference, even in high-vibration environments. The ClickLoc connector simplifies installation and ensures a secure, reliable connection.
Additionally, the probe offers excellent linearity and repeatability, enabling early detection of mechanical issues and helping reduce unplanned downtime. It is a dependable solution for long-term machinery protection.
